TimedMediaHandler does not clear varnish/squid cache for transcodes
Closed, ResolvedPublic

Description

Original report: https://commons.wikimedia.org/w/index.php?title=Commons:Village_pump&oldid=112210807#Mediawiki_creating_ogg_from_old_version_of_flac_file

I just reset the transcode on http://localhost/w/git/index.php/File:Lysenko-The-Sailboat.flac , but Varnish is still serving the old transcode. Based on the report, it appears that TimedMediaHandler isn't sending htcp purges for transcode files when someone uploads a new version, or when someone resets the transcode.

Compare (Either by listening to the beginning, or if you're like me and don't have a good enough ear, by using diff):
https://upload.wikimedia.org/wikipedia/commons/transcoded/9/9c/Lysenko-The-Sailboat.flac/Lysenko-The-Sailboat.flac.ogg vs https://upload.wikimedia.org/wikipedia/commons/transcoded/9/9c/Lysenko-The-Sailboat.flac/Lysenko-The-Sailboat.flac.ogg?randomjunktobypassvarnish


Version: unspecified
Severity: normal

bzimport set Reference to bz58733.
Bawolff created this task.Via LegacyDec 20 2013, 7:13 AM
gerritbot added a comment.Via ConduitDec 21 2013, 3:06 AM

Change 103084 had a related patch set uploaded by Brian Wolff:
Clear Squid/Varnish cache on transcode delete and creation.

https://gerrit.wikimedia.org/r/103084

gerritbot added a comment.Via ConduitDec 23 2013, 4:28 PM

Change 103084 merged by jenkins-bot:
Clear Squid/Varnish cache on transcode delete and creation.

https://gerrit.wikimedia.org/r/103084

Gilles added a project: Multimedia.Via WebDec 4 2014, 9:35 AM
Gilles raised the priority of this task from "High" to "Unbreak Now!".Via WebDec 4 2014, 10:11 AM
Gilles moved this task to Closed on the Multimedia workboard.
Gilles lowered the priority of this task from "Unbreak Now!" to "High".Via ConduitDec 4 2014, 11:22 AM

Add Comment